What does "Irish" mean?

  1. adj Relating to Ireland, its people, or its culture.
    "They enjoyed a night of Irish music and dancing."
  2. name The Gaelic language native to Ireland, also called Irish Gaelic.
    "Irish is taught as a compulsory subject in Irish schools."
